Corporate Facilities and Engineering Quality Manager

What you will do

Let's do this. Let's change the world. In this vital role you will be responsible for ensuring compliance and operation excellence within the Global Facilities Operations organization. You will also use data analytics to drive process improvements and alignment opportunities. Activities include:
  • Coordinates, leads, participates and responds in internal and external audits from Quality and regulatory agencies in facility scope managed by integrated service providers.
  • Assists with audit programs and activities, ensuring relevant data is correct and available, when necessary.
  • Assesses state of compliance with appropriate integrated service provider quality leads and form action plans to correct deficiencies.
  • Own Deviations, Corrective Actions/Preventive Actions and Change Controls on behalf of integrated service providers.
  • Actively represent Global Facilities Operations on incident triage teams or support efforts by providing guidance and direction.
  • Enables reliable data consumption for analytics, reporting, and operational decision-making.
  • Use of AI-driven tools to analyze data pertaining to facility maintenance and operational metrics.
  • Drives process/system standardization and harmonization across all Amgen sites.
  • Supports continuous improvement initiatives, programs and projects.

About Amgen Inc

Amgen is a biotechnology company that develops and manufactures human therapeutics for various illnesses and diseases. The company is values-based and deeply rooted in science and innovation to transform new ideas and discoveries into medicines for patients with serious diseases. They offer products for treating illness in the areas of oncology/hematology, cardiovascular, inflammation, bone health, nephrology, and neuroscience.
